Another Pemberley card

I really love the colors and patterns in the Pemberley paper pack and wanted to show you another card I had made using this paper pack. This one is a 3 1/2 x 8 card. I used the stamp called Card Word Puzzle for the stamped flowers and part of the sentiment. There are a few techniques in this card.
1. Stamping and cutting out of elements.
2 Layering on the blue flower and the card itself.
3.Using other elements, such as a flower in the wood shapes.
4. To add a bit of bling some bitty pearls were added to the wood shaped flower.
5. Hand stitching along the Outdoor Denim strip.
6. Adding a unique element by cutting out 3 of the octagon shapes in the B&T paper and having just one edge of them peeking out from the Outdoor Denim strip.
The colors use in this card are Outdoor Denim, Desert Sand, Indian Corn Blue on a White Daisy card base.
